GBT 9385-2008:计算机软件需求规格说明书标准解读

需积分: 0 0 下载量 67 浏览量 更新于2024-08-03 收藏 40KB DOCX 举报
"GBT 9385-2008 计算机软件需求规格说明规范" 计算机软件需求规格说明规范,简称SRS(Software Requirements Specification),是软件开发过程中的重要文档,它清晰地定义了软件产品应具备的功能、性能、约束条件以及与其他系统的关系。这份规范按照国标GB/T 9385-2008的标准来制定,旨在确保软件开发团队和利益相关者对项目有共同的理解,从而降低沟通成本,提高软件开发效率。 SRS文档通常包括以下几个关键部分: 1. 修订历史:记录文档的修改历史,包括每次修订的日期、修订内容和修订人,以便跟踪文档的变化。 2. 文档编制、审核与批准:明确文档的编写、审查和批准流程,确保文档的质量和合规性。 3. 引言: - 1.1 目的:阐述SRS的目的,指出其预期的阅读人群,如开发者、项目经理、测试人员等。 - 1.2 范围:明确软件产品的名称和功能范围,描述软件将在哪些场景下应用,以及它将做什么和不会做什么,同时与可能存在的上层需求规格保持一致。 - 1.3 定义、简写和缩略语:定义关键术语、简写和缩略语,以便于理解和阅读文档。 - 1.4 引用文件:列出所有被引用的相关文件,包括名称、编号、日期和来源,以便获取更多信息。 - 1.5 综述:简述SRS后续章节的内容和组织结构,为读者提供导航。 4. 总体描述: - 2.1 产品描述:从宏观角度介绍产品,包括其在更大系统中的位置,描述软件运行的环境和约束,如硬件接口、软件接口、通信接口等,并可能通过框图来表示系统架构。 - 2.1.1 系统接口:详细列出与系统交互的接口,说明软件功能和接口描述。 - 2.1.2 用户界面:定义用户与软件交互的逻辑特性,包括屏幕布局、报告格式、菜单内容等,以优化用户体验。 SRS的详尽性和准确性对于软件项目的成功至关重要。它不仅提供了软件开发的基础,也为后期的软件设计、编码、测试和维护提供了明确的指南。通过遵循GB/T 9385-2008标准,可以确保SRS的质量,从而减少因需求不明确或误解导致的开发延误和成本增加。因此,编写一份高质量的SRS是软件开发过程中的首要任务。